在TP(以“可编排的链上支付与合约交互”为语境)中添加合约地址,本质上是在为支付流程引入可验证的“规则层”:把转账、扣款、风控、隐私保护与结算逻辑固化为合约,并通过合约地址在链上进行可追踪的状态管理。与传统支付依赖中心化清结算不同,TP的合约地址让“执行与校验”更靠近区块链共识,从而为私密支付技术、隐私安全与便捷跨境支付提供工程化抓手。
下面从私密支付技术、隐私安全、发展趋势、多场景支付应用、区块链生态、硬件冷钱包与便捷跨境支付七个维度展开系统探讨。
——
一、在TP添加合约地址:从“地址”到“支付规则”
1)合约地址的角色
- 识别与调用:合约地址是链上“支付功能”的入口。钱包或支付中间层通过合约地址调用特定方法(如存入、转账、授权、结算、查询状态)。
- 状态与可验证性:合约会记录关键状态(例如资金是否已锁定、承诺是否已生成、是否已完成提现),并依赖区块链的不可篡改性进行校验。
- 风控与权限:合约可内置权限控制、限额、黑白名单、时间锁、重放保护等逻辑。
2)为何它是隐私支付的前置条件
隐私支付往往不是“把转账隐藏起来”这么简单,而是需要:
- 能证明“我拥有足够资金/我确实发起了支付/支付已被正确执行”,但不暴露“资金去向与金额细节”;
- 能抵御双花、重放、钓鱼与关联分析;
- 能在多方参与(商家、用户、服务商、跨境中介)下保持一致的执行口径。

合约地址为上述功能提供统一的执行与验证入口。
3)工程落点:合约要解决哪些问题
- 账户模型:合约对账户余额、承诺(commitment)与可消费凭证(nullifier/serial number)的管理。
- 交易生命周期:创建→验证→执行→结算→防重放。
- 隐私参数:随机数生成、证明系统参数、承诺方案与哈希函数的一致性。
- 审计与升级策略:代理合约(proxy)与版本治理,避免升级破坏隐私语义。
——
二、私密支付技术:合约化的隐私证明与可验证匿名
私密支付通常依赖密码学工具,而在TP添加合约地址后,这些工具更容易被工程化封装为标准化流程。
1)零知识证明(ZKP)
- 核心目标:证明某个语句为真而不泄露敏感信息。例如证明“该笔交易金额在范围内且余额足够”,但不公开精确金额。
- 在合约中的体现:合约验证证明(proof),并据此更新状态(如标记消费凭证已使用)。
- 典型路径:
a) 用户先生成承诺与零知识证明;
b) 将证明与必要的公开输入提交到合约;
c) 合约验证通过后才允许状态变化。
2)承诺与可消费凭证(防双花)
- 承诺(commitment):把“金额/接收方/某些细节”隐藏到承诺中。

- 可消费凭证(nullifier/serial number):用于表示“这笔承诺已被消费”,从而阻止双花。
- 合约地址的意义:它能在链上记录已使用的凭证集合(或其承诺),让防双花成为可验证规则。
3)混币/聚合与交易批处理
- 隐私支付常需要“足够混合度”降低链接可能性。
- 合约可引入批量处理:例如将多笔请求汇总到同一批证明/同一批结算窗口,减少单笔可见性。
- 注意:合约要平衡隐私与延迟,避免因批处理带来用户体验下降。
4)链上/链下协同
- 零知识证明生成在链下完成(减少链上计算成本)。
- 合约只负责验证与状态更新。
- 因此,TP侧需配套:证明生成器、参数管理、可信随机源、客户端安全与接口规范。
——
三、隐私安全:不仅是“隐藏”,更是系统性对抗
隐私安全的威胁面不止来自链上可见数据,还来自网络交互、钱包操作习惯与元数据。
1)防止关联分析
即使金额和收款方不公开,仍可能通过以下方式被关联:
- 交互时序与Gas模式;
- 地址复用与交易路径;
- 交易大小分布与批次特征。
对策建议:
- 使用合适的批处理/调度策略;
- 控制可观测字段的粒度(例如限制可公开的输入);
- 引入隐私保护的交易构造流程(由钱包统一生成而非用户手工拼装)。
2)抵御重放与假冒证明
- 合约必须绑定交易语义:对证明输入进行域分离(domhttps://www.cunfi.com ,ain separation),防止跨合约/跨链重放。
- 对关键参数(如接收凭证、消费凭证)进行唯一性约束。
- 对证明系统参数版本进行校验(否则可能遭遇“证明有效但语义错误”的兼容问题)。
3)密钥与随机数安全
- 私密支付最怕“随机性不足”或密钥被泄露。
- 建议:
- 钱包端使用高质量熵源;
- 支持硬件签名并隔离私钥;
- 对随机数种子进行不可预测管理。
4)合约安全审计与权限最小化
- 合约是隐私系统的“裁判”。任何漏洞都会变成隐私泄露通道。
- 必要措施:形式化验证(可选)、多轮审计、权限最小化、升级与紧急暂停机制。
- 特别是代理合约升级:要避免升级后隐私语义发生变化而导致历史数据可关联。
——
四、发展趋势:从“可用”走向“可规模化与合规友好”
1)证明体系更快、更便宜
- 发展方向包括:更高效的ZKP电路、递归证明/聚合证明、硬件加速与并行生成。
- 目标是让私密支付在更短时间内完成,同时降低计算成本。
2)合约标准化与钱包生态适配
- 将私密支付逻辑标准化为“合约接口规范”:统一参数、统一事件、统一错误码。
- 这样钱包、商户系统与支付聚合器更容易对接。
3)合规与隐私的“分层设计”
- 未来更可能出现:
- 链上隐私默认开启;
- 对特定风控场景提供可验证的合规证明(例如金额范围、交易次数、风险等级),但仍不直接泄露明文。
- “可证明而不必公开”将成为常见方向。
4)隐私从单链走向多链互操作
- 跨链桥与互操作协议需要隐私兼容:避免在中转链暴露明文。
- 合约地址层将扮演关键角色:用统一的承诺语义与证明验证逻辑实现跨环境一致性。
——
五、多场景支付应用:让隐私支付“真正落地”
1)个人日常消费
- 目标:快速、低摩擦、尽量少暴露个人消费习惯。
- 落地方式:商户端支持一键生成支付请求,用户钱包自动构造隐私交易。
2)内容订阅与小额打赏
- 小额频繁交易对隐私与成本敏感。
- 合约可配合:批处理、定额化费用策略、聚合结算。
3)企业采购与供应链结算
- 企业需要审计,但不一定要公开每一笔细节。
- 通过“可验证凭证”而非明文账本来实现:既能证明合规条件,又保护商业敏感信息。
4)B2B跨境服务费与税费分摊
- 涉及多方与多币种时更需要隐私保护与可验证的结算逻辑。
- 合约可支持多步骤:报价确认、锁定资金、最终结算、争议处理。
5)金融衍生与链上资产结算(更偏实验阶段)
- 当合约与ZKP证明更成熟,可能实现:在不暴露账户余额与仓位细节的前提下完成结算。
——
六、区块链生态:合约地址如何连接参与者
1)钱包与SDK
- 负责生成承诺、生成证明、调用合约地址并解析事件。
- 生态层要提供可复用的SDK,降低开发门槛。
2)支付聚合器与商户系统
- 聚合器可把多个商户的支付请求统一到同一隐私支付合约流程中。
- 商户侧只需处理:确认交易状态、回传收据或事件证明。
3)节点与基础设施
- ZKP验证在合约上进行,因此节点只需正常执行合约验证逻辑。
- 但基础设施仍要优化:RPC可靠性、事件索引、证明生成服务的可用性。
4)审计与安全治理
- 生态成熟的标志之一是:公开审计报告、漏洞赏金、治理流程清晰。
- 对隐私系统尤其重要:透明的安全承诺能增强用户信任。
——
七、硬件冷钱包:把私密支付的“最薄环节”变厚
私密支付最关键的风险来自私钥与签名流程。硬件冷钱包能够显著降低被恶意软件窃取的概率。
1)硬件冷钱包在隐私支付中的作用
- 私钥隔离:私钥不离开设备。
- 离线签名:钱包在链下生成签名与部分交易数据,降低暴露面。
- 交易确认:提供硬件级确认界面,减少被钓鱼合约欺骗的风险。
2)合约地址与钓鱼风险
- 用户如果直接签名不透明交易,可能遭遇恶意合约地址替换。
- 因此应:
- 硬件钱包要显示或校验合约地址与关键字段;
- 钱包软件要对合约地址白名单化;
- 支持地址指纹或校验和(若协议允许)。
3)证明参数与签名信息的衔接
- 隐私支付需要多段数据:承诺、证明、消费凭证、收款方相关凭证等。
- 冷钱包应尽可能参与“签名关键承诺”,并将证明生成流程与签名流程解耦,避免设备端泄露敏感中间值。
4)用户体验权衡
- 硬件设备会增加操作步骤。
- 未来趋势:更紧凑的签名授权流程、更低交互次数,以及更强的本地校验提示。
——
八、便捷跨境支付:把隐私与效率同时带过去
跨境支付面临时间成本、汇兑成本与合规要求。TP添加合约地址后的优势在于:可以把“结算规则”标准化,并在跨境链路中减少不必要的暴露。
1)跨境支付的关键难题
- 资金在多方之间流转:银行/中介/清算方可能看到明文。
- 结算时差与对账:交易完成与资金入账不同步。
- 合规与风控:需要可证明的条件,而不一定要公开所有细节。
2)合约化结算:锁定-证明-释放
- 合约可实现“锁定资金”直到条件满足。
- 条件可基于ZKP验证(例如范围证明、所有权证明、交易有效性证明)。
- 满足条件后自动完成释放与结算,减少对人工对账的依赖。
3)多币种与汇率处理
- 便捷跨境通常需要汇率与报价机制。
- 方案方向:
- 汇率预言机与合约内结算;
- 以稳定币或中间资产作为结算媒介;
- 通过合约将“汇率锁定窗口”与“手续费策略”透明化。
4)降低跨境暴露面的策略
- 在跨链或跨系统转接时,尽量使用承诺与证明而非明文。
- 合约地址作为语义锚点:确保每个环节使用一致的承诺类型、证明验证逻辑与防重放机制。
5)用户体验:从“繁琐流程”到“一次发起”
- 理想状态:用户选择收款方与币种→钱包生成隐私支付并提交→系统自动处理汇兑与结算→用户获得收据。
- 这依赖生态适配:钱包、商户、聚合器与链上合约事件索引共同协作。
——
结语:合约地址是隐私支付走向工程化的关键纽带
在TP中添加合约地址,不只是“把一段合约部署到链上”。它更像是把私密支付的核心能力——隐私证明、防双花与状态校验、风控策略、批处理与跨境结算——统一到一个可验证、可审计、可扩展的规则层。随着ZKP效率提升、合约接口标准化与硬件冷钱包普及,隐私支付将从少数实验走向更广泛的多场景应用;而便捷跨境支付也将通过合约化结算与可证明隐私策略,逐步降低成本与等待时间。
未来的关键挑战在于:合约安全性、随机性与密钥管理、生态互操作与合规友好性。若这些环节持续完善,TP的合约地址体系将可能成为下一代支付基础设施中兼顾隐私与效率的重要拼图。